T. Mantel is a scholar working on Computational Mechanics, Fluid Flow and Transfer Processes and Safety, Risk, Reliability and Quality. According to data from OpenAlex, T. Mantel has authored 12 papers receiving a total of 635 indexed citations (citations by other indexed papers that have themselves been cited), including 11 papers in Computational Mechanics, 9 papers in Fluid Flow and Transfer Processes and 6 papers in Safety, Risk, Reliability and Quality. Recurrent topics in T. Mantel's work include Combustion and flame dynamics (11 papers), Advanced Combustion Engine Technologies (9 papers) and Fire dynamics and safety research (6 papers). T. Mantel is often cited by papers focused on Combustion and flame dynamics (11 papers), Advanced Combustion Engine Technologies (9 papers) and Fire dynamics and safety research (6 papers). T. Mantel collaborates with scholars based in United States, France and United Kingdom. T. Mantel's co-authors include R. Borghi, K. N. C. Bray, D. Veynante, Arnaud Trouvé, J. M. Samaniego, R.W. Bilger, Fokion N. Egolfopoulos, Craig T. Bowman, Luc Vervisch and Wolfgang Kollmann and has published in prestigious journals such as Physical Review Letters, Journal of Fluid Mechanics and Combustion and Flame.

All Works

12 of 12 papers shown
1.
Samaniego, J. M. & T. Mantel. (1999). Fundamental mechanisms in premixed turbulent flame propagation via flame–vortex interactions. Combustion and Flame. 118(4). 537–556. 52 indexed citations
2.
Mantel, T. & J. M. Samaniego. (1999). Fundamental mechanisms in premixed turbulent flame propagation via vortex–flame interactions part II: numerical simulation. Combustion and Flame. 118(4). 557–582. 18 indexed citations
3.
Veynante, D., Arnaud Trouvé, K. N. C. Bray, & T. Mantel. (1997). Gradient and counter-gradient scalar transport in turbulent premixed flames. Journal of Fluid Mechanics. 332. 263–293. 274 indexed citations
4.
Mantel, T., Fokion N. Egolfopoulos, & Craig T. Bowman. (1996). A new methodology to determine kinetic parameters for one- and two-step chemical models. NASA Technical Reports Server (NASA). 10 indexed citations
5.
Mantel, T. & R.W. Bilger. (1995). Some Conditional Statistics in a Turbulent Premixed Flame Derived from Direct Numerical Simulations. Combustion Science and Technology. 110-111(1). 393–417. 29 indexed citations
6.
Mantel, T. & R. Borghi. (1994). A new model of premixed wrinkled flame propagation based on a scalar dissipation equation. Combustion and Flame. 96(4). 443–457. 190 indexed citations
7.
Trouvé, Arnaud, D. Veynante, K. N. C. Bray, & T. Mantel. (1994). The coupling between flame surface dynamics and species mass conservation in premixed turbulent combustion. NASA Technical Reports Server (NASA). 9 indexed citations
8.
Mantel, T.. (1994). Fundamental mechanisms in premixed flame propagation via vortex-flame interactions: Numerical simulations. NASA Technical Reports Server (NASA). 2 indexed citations
9.
Mantel, T. & R.W. Bilger. (1994). Conditional statistics in a turbulent premixed flame derived from direct numerical simulation. NASA Technical Reports Server (NASA).
10.
Vervisch, Luc, Wolfgang Kollmann, K. N. C. Bray, & T. Mantel. (1994). Pdf modeling for premixed turbulent combustion based on the properties of iso-concentration surfaces. NASA Technical Reports Server (NASA). 7 indexed citations
11.
Mantel, T.. (1992). Three Dimensional Study of Flame Kernel Formation Around a Spark Plug. SAE technical papers on CD-ROM/SAE technical paper series. 1. 40 indexed citations
12.
Crawford, F. W., R. S. Harp, & T. Mantel. (1966). Pulsed Transmission and Ringing Phenomena in a Warm Magnetoplasma. Physical Review Letters. 17(12). 626–628. 4 indexed citations
